See four new Chrome features you should start using now

Chrome recently rolled out four new features that improve research and privacy online. Learn how to access these features and exactly what they do.

1. Journeys –

This is a feature aimed at helping users resume where they last stopped on a search. The Journeys feature organises searches and pages that you have visited. Then, the AI reads them and suggests what you can check next. To access it:

  • Enter a topic you want to resume researching in the address bar
  • Click the “Resume your journey” to choose the option.

2. Privacy Tour –

With several privacy measures being put in place, it is easy to miss some settings or mess up others because of not understanding their purpose. The privacy tour will take care of the knowledge gap. To access it:

  • Click “More” (or the three horizontal dots) from the top right and select “Settings”
  • Click “Privacy and Security”
  • Click “Privacy Guide.”

4. Find on page –

This is likely not a new function for seasoned online researchers. You can use the find word or phrase tool to skip the stress of scrolling through an entire page. To access it:

  • Click “More” (or the three horizontal dots) from the top right and select “Find”
  • Enter a word or phrase in the find bar and press Enter
  • Your word or phrase will be highlighted and easier to find
  • (You can use the Ctrl + F keyboard shortcut to skip the first step).
